Procurement Operations involve the process of acquiring goods and services that a business needs to operate. This includes identifying needs, selecting suppliers, negotiating contracts, and managing purchase orders. The goal is to obtain quality products at the best possible prices while ensuring timely delivery. Effective procurement operations help control costs, maintain supply chain efficiency, and support overall business objectives.
